The Defense Logistics Agency awarded a delivery order under the basic contract SPE7MX-21-D-0016 to SUPPLYCORE LLC, identified by CAGE code 4V314, for the procurement of 6 units of SPOUT, CAN, FLEXIBLE with NSN 7240001776154 at a total contract price of $69.06. The award was issued on July 15, 2026, with delivery required by July 21, 2026, to Fort Hood, Texas, at Building 38042, Turkey Run Road, marked with the Traceable Control Number W45J6761960683 and identifier W45J67. The contract specifies FOB ORIGIN terms with government responsibility for freight, and all shipments must avoid parcel post and be fully traceable. Packaging and marking requirements are governed by Attachment #3 of the base contract, which includes the Procurement Item Description and mandates compliance with contract identifiers for all shipping documentation. Payment is administered by the Defense Finance and Accounting Service at PO Box 182317, Columbus, OH, under payment code SL4701 and must comply with DFARS 252.232-7003 via the Wide Area WorkFlow system. The contractor is certified as a Small Business, Small Disadvantaged Women-Owned concern, triggering obligations under FAR 52.219-18 and 52.219-29, including subcontracting reporting and WOSB program compliance. The order is rated under the Defense Priorities and Allocations System, requiring priority handling. Inspection and acceptance occur at the delivery point, with oversight retained by the government. The administration point of contact is Michael Theado, and the award is under an indefinite-delivery, indefinite-quantity vehicle with no stated options or modifications. Solicitation SPE7L7-26-Q-2418 is a firm-fixed-price request for quotations issued by the Defense Logistics Agency Land and Maritime for the procurement of sealed lead acid storage batteries, identified by NSN 6140-01-624-9682. The requirement consists of two line items totaling eight units, with two units for item 0001 and six units for item 0002. Approved sources include EnerSys Delaware Inc. (part numbers ODS-AGM6M or PC2250) and Stored Energy Products, Inc. (part number PC2250). These items are designated as critical application items and are restricted source items requiring engineering source approval by the government design control activity. The batteries are classified as Type I (Code H) with a non-extendable shelf life of 12 months. Delivery is required within 60 days after receipt of the order, with shipping terms set as FOB Destination. Packaging and marking must comply with MIL-STD-2073-1E, MIL-STD-129, and DLA packaging requirements RP001, while hazardous materials must be handled according to IP025 and FAR 52.223-3. Quality assurance will be managed through destination inspection and acceptance using sampling methods such as MIL-STD-1916 or ASQ H1331. Award will be based on cost alone for quotes that conform to the solicitation requirements. Quotations must be submitted by September 21, 2026, and payment will be processed electronically via the Wide Area WorkFlow system.
